Как восстановить доступ к серверу Plex при блокировке

Оглавление:

Как восстановить доступ к серверу Plex при блокировке
Как восстановить доступ к серверу Plex при блокировке

Видео: Как восстановить доступ к серверу Plex при блокировке

Видео: Как восстановить доступ к серверу Plex при блокировке
Видео: Скачать книги бесплатно📗 Как скачать и читать книги бесплатно - YouTube 2024, Апрель
Anonim
По большей части, опыт Plex Media Server довольно безупречен. Вы устанавливаете серверное программное обеспечение, указываете на него клиенты Plex и начинаете смотреть фильмы. Но иногда вы заходите на свой сервер, чтобы быть загадочно закрытым. Давайте перейдем в некоторые тайные настройки и вернем вас к медиа-нирване.
По большей части, опыт Plex Media Server довольно безупречен. Вы устанавливаете серверное программное обеспечение, указываете на него клиенты Plex и начинаете смотреть фильмы. Но иногда вы заходите на свой сервер, чтобы быть загадочно закрытым. Давайте перейдем в некоторые тайные настройки и вернем вас к медиа-нирване.

Проблема проявляется несколькими разными способами, но общий элемент заключается в том, что когда вы идете войти в свою веб-панель управления для своего сервера Plex, вы вообще не можете получить доступ к панели управления и получить ошибку, например, У вас нет разрешения на доступ к этому серверу ». Или, если вы когда-либо занимались несколькими серверами или удалили и установили свой сервер Plex на одном компьютере с другой учетной записью, вы не сможете войти в систему с учетной записью вы хотите использовать.

Проблема заключается в том, что глубоко за кулисами в реестре Windows (или в текстовых файлах конфигурации на MacOS и Linux) возникает проблема с тем, как были сохранены учетные данные для учетной записи для вашей учетной записи. Если вы погрузитесь в настройки и стираете сохраненные токены для входа в систему, вы можете заставить Plex запросить их снова и получить новый бесплатный вход в систему.

Примечание. Прежде чем мы начнем, чтобы быть ясным, этот процесс не связан с сбросом пароля и получением нового от компании Plex (если вам это нужно, вы можете сделать это здесь). Вместо этого, это заставит ваш локальный сервер Plex забыть ранее введенную информацию, чтобы вы могли повторно ввести ее и правильно пройти аутентификацию с центрального сервера входа в систему Plex.

Как сбросить токен входа в Plex

Хотя основная информация, которую нам нужно удалить (для запуска сброса), точно такая же для каждой операционной системы, эта информация находится в другом месте в зависимости от вашей системы. Давайте сначала рассмотрим, как сбросить токен входа в Windows, а затем выделите, где найти необходимые файлы для MacOS и Linux (и других операционных систем, основанных на UNIX).

Прежде чем выполнять какие-либо изменения в любой операционной системе, сначала остановите свой Plex Media Server.

Windows: удаление соответствующих записей реестра

Откройте редактор реестра, введя «regedit» в поле поиска «Пуск» и запустите приложение. В реестре перейдите к

ComputerHKEY_CURRENT_USERSoftwarePlex, Inc.Plex Media Server

в левом дереве, как показано ниже.

Найдите следующие четыре записи:
Найдите следующие четыре записи:
  • PlexOnlineMail
  • PlexOnlineToken
  • PlexOnlineUsername
  • PlexOnlineHome (Только у некоторых пользователей это будет - если вы не используете функцию Plex Home managed users, то у вас не будет этой записи.)

Щелкните правой кнопкой мыши по каждой из этих записей и выберите «Удалить».

Эти четыре записи соответствуют вашему адресу электронной почты, уникальный идентификатор, предоставляемый центральным сервером Plex, вашим именем пользователя и вашим статусом Plex Home, соответственно. Удаление их заставит ваш сервер Plex снова заполнить их при следующем входе в ваш сервер из вашего браузера.

macOS: отредактируйте файл Plist

В macOS те же токены находятся внутри файла com.plexapp.plexmediaserver.plist, который вы найдете в каталоге ~ / Library / Preferences /. Самый быстрый способ редактирования файла - открыть FInder, нажать «Go»> «Перейти в папку» в строке меню и вставить

~/Library/Preferences/

в появившемся окне. Оттуда прокрутите страницу вниз до тех пор, пока не увидите файл com.plexapp.plexmediaserver.plist. Обязательно остановите свой сервер Plex перед выполнением следующего редактирования.

Откройте файл с помощью текстового редактора и удалите следующие записи:

PlexOnlineHome PlexOnlineMail [email protected] PlexOnlineToken XXXXXXXXXXXXXXXXXXXXX PlexOnlineUsername YourUserName

У вас может не быть записи для «PlexOnlineHome», если вы не используете функцию Plex Home, но у вас должна быть запись для остальных трех токенов. После редактирования и сохранения файла снова запустите свой Plex Media Server и войдите в свой сервер из своего браузера, чтобы повторно проверить себя.

Linux: отредактируйте файл Preferences.xml

В Linux вам просто нужно внести небольшое изменение в текстовый файл конфигурации - в этом случае Plex

Preferences.xml

Общее расположение файла в Linux - это

$PLEX_HOME/Library/Application Support/Plex Media Server/

но он расположен в

/var/lib/plexmediaserver/Library/Application Support/Plex Media Server/

для установки Debian, Fedora, Ubuntu и CentOS. Если у вас есть UNIX-производная ОС, такая как FreeBSD или NAS-устройство, ознакомьтесь с полным списком адресов здесь.

Открой

Preferences.xml

файл в текстовом редакторе по вашему выбору. Найдите и удалите следующие записи:

PlexOnlineHome='1'

PlexOnlineMail='[email protected]'

PlexOnlineToken='XXXXXXXXXXXXXXXXXXXXX'

PlexOnlineUsername='YourUserName'

Сохраните файл, а затем снова запустите свой Plex Media Server. Войдите в свой сервер из своего веб-браузера с учетными данными Plex, и вы должны снова и снова запускаться.

Вот и все. Как разочарование, поскольку проблема входа в phantom может быть, как только вы найдете правильный файл и сделаете небольшое редактирование, вы вернетесь в бизнес и сможете входить в систему со своими учетными данными Plex.

Рекомендуемые: